#033174 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#033174 is composed of 1.2% red, 19.2%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.4% cyan, 57.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.5% black. It has a hue angle of 215.6 degrees, a saturation of 95% and a lightness of 23.3%. #033174 color hex could be obtained by blending #0662e8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

#033174 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#033174 has RGB values of R:3, G:49,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0.58, Y:0,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 209268.

Shades and Tints of #033174
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#edf4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#033174
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3a3b3d is the less saturated color, while #033174 is the most saturated one.
